Can GeForce RTX 4080 SUPER run Shadows of Doubt?
GreatThe GeForce RTX 4080 SUPER handles Shadows of Doubt well at 1080p, delivering approximately 298 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 223 FPS.
Shadows of Doubt – GeForce RTX 4080 SUPER FPS Data
| Quality | 1080p | 1440p | 4K |
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| 465 fps | 349 fps | 186 fps |
| Medium | 372 fps | 279 fps | 149 fps |
| High | 298 fps | 223 fps | 119 fps |
| Ultra | 242 fps | 181 fps | 97 fps |
Estimated FPS · actual performance may vary based on drivers and settings

About
Shadows of Doubt (2024) is a detective stealth game set in a fully-simulated neo-noir metropolis where you play as a private intelligence investigator. The action-adventure indie RPG tasks you with uncovering secrets across an open world city and completing investigations for profit. Its alternate 1980s setting and intricate simulation systems make it a unique experience for players who enjoy methodical, story-driven gameplay.
Running Shadows of Doubt is quite accessible for most gaming PCs. The game requires just an entry-level GPU with a benchmark score around 9212 and a CPU score of approximately 1301, along with 8GB of RAM. These modest requirements mean you can expect solid FPS performance even on budget hardware, and the game scales well across different graphics settings, making it suitable for both mid-range and high-end systems.
